I've noticed when I pop the hood on my LT1 Firebird that when it's very cold out (around 0F or less) that I see a few drops of coolant on the elbow going into my throttle body (I have no idea how it gets up there!) but I also see no evidence of leaking from anywhere.
The water pump is pretty high up on this engine (right under the throttle body actually) so is it possible that in extreme cold only I might get a slight leakage but it'll be fine once the weather warms up?
Has anyone else experienced minor coolant leaks when it's extremely cold? I saw no coolant leakage at all yesterday morning when it was closer to 20F outside.
